How they compare

Iran, Islamic Republic of currently reports 96.8% against 96.7% in Greece, a difference of 0.1%.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 5 shared years of data; in 2010 it was Greece ahead.

Greece ranks 50th and Iran, Islamic Republic of ranks 48th of 135 countries.

Greece has averaged higher in every one of the 1 decades both report.

Total number of male students of the official age group for lower secondary education who are enrolled in any level of education, expressed as a percentage of the corresponding male population. Divide the total number of male students in the official school age range for lower secondary education who are enrolled in any level of education by the male population of the same age group and multiply the result by 100. The difference between the total NER and the adjusted NER provides a measure of the proportion of children in the official relevant school age group who are enrolled in levels of education below the one intended for their age. The difference between the total NER and the adjusted NER for lower secondary education is due to enrolment in pre-primary or primary education. The total NER should be based on total enrolment of the official relevant school age group in any level of education for all types of schools and education institutions, including public, private and all other institutions that provide organized educational programmes.
